Market demand and supply for cases of beer are given by Q, = 875 - 5P and Q, = 20P. The equilibrium price is P= $35 per case and the equilibrium quantity is Q= 700 cases. Suppose the government decides it wants to use the raise some tax revenue. It levies a tax of $8 per case on beer consumers.
